“At LinuxWorld last month, Sun rolled out plans to make all its
development tools available on Linux by the end of 2004, including
environments for both Java and C/C++ developers.“Sun’s Java Studio Standard tools are already available for
Linux. Jeff Anders, group marketing manager, said that Sun will
also produce a Linux edition of Sun Studio, its kit for C/C++
developers, by the end of this year. Until now, Sun Studio has only
been available for Solaris.“Also set for Linux-enablement in 2004 are the following
Java-based tools: Java Studio Creator; Java Studio Enterprise; Java
Studio Mobility; and versions 3.6 and 4.0 of the NetBeans open
source IDE…”
